Parallel linked CPUs. View several computer processing units (CPU's, blue blocks) linked in parallel. These units are housed in the computer room at the particle physics laboratory, Fermilab (Fermi National Accelerator Laboratory) near Chicago, USA. Each of the units contain a powerful R10000 chip. They are the main processing units of the Challenge XL computer. Up to 36 processing units are linked in parallel to one Challenge XL computer. The combined power of these units allows the computer to deal with the three dimensional geometric calculations necessary in particle physics. The Challenge XL is manufactured by the Silicongraphics computer company.
